(© Joseph Marzullo/Retna) | Terry Johnson will now direct Hollywood screen star Josh Hartnett in the world premiere stage adaptation of the 1988 Oscar-winning film Rain Man, which will play the Apollo Theatre August 28-December 20, with an opening on September 9. Johnson replaces David Grindley, who had to withdraw due to family reasons.
The adaptation is written by Dan Gordon. The production will be designed by Jonathan Fensom, with lighting by Jason Taylor. The show will co-star Adam Godley, Colin Stintinto, Mary Stockley, Charles Daish, and Tilly Blackwood.
The work focuses on Charlie Babbitt, a self-centered Los Angeles-based car dealer and hustler, who must suddenly care for Raymond, the elder brother Charlie never knew he had, an autistic savant who's been hidden away in an institution for most of his life.
Hartnett, who will play Charlie Babbitt, is best known for films such as Pearl Harbor, Black Hawk Down, and The Virgin Suicides. Godley will play Raymond, received Olivier nominations for Emmanuelle and Dick and Mouth to Mouth.
